Text copied to clipboard!
Заглавие
Text copied to clipboard!Разработчик на вградени софтуерни решения
Описание
Text copied to clipboard!
Търсим разработчик на вградени софтуерни решения, който да се присъедини към нашия екип и да допринесе за създаването и поддръжката на висококачествен вграден софтуер за различни устройства и системи. Кандидатът ще работи в тясно сътрудничество с хардуерни инженери и други софтуерни специалисти, за да разработва ефективни, надеждни и оптимизирани решения, които отговарят на изискванията на клиентите и индустриалните стандарти. Ролята изисква задълбочени познания в програмирането на ниско ниво, разбиране на хардуерната архитектура и умения за отстраняване на проблеми. В допълнение, кандидатът трябва да бъде способен да анализира технически спецификации, да пише чист и поддържащ се код и да участва в процеса на тестване и интеграция на софтуерните компоненти. Ние предлагаме динамична работна среда, възможности за професионално развитие и участие в иновативни проекти, които оформят бъдещето на вградените системи.
Отговорности
Text copied to clipboard!- Разработка и поддръжка на вграден софтуер за различни устройства.
- Сътрудничество с хардуерни инженери за интеграция на софтуер и хардуер.
- Анализ на технически изисквания и превръщането им в софтуерни решения.
- Оптимизация на кода за повишаване на производителността и намаляване на консумацията на ресурси.
- Провеждане на тестване и отстраняване на грешки в софтуера.
- Документиране на разработените решения и процеси.
- Участие в ревюта на кода и подобряване на софтуерните практики.
- Поддържане на актуални знания за нови технологии и тенденции във вградените системи.
Изисквания
Text copied to clipboard!- Висше образование в областта на компютърните науки, електроника или сродна специалност.
- Опит с програмиране на C, C++ и/или асемблер.
- Добро разбиране на архитектурата на микроконтролери и процесори.
- Опит с инструменти за разработка и отстраняване на грешки на вграден софтуер.
- Умения за работа с операционни системи в реално време (RTOS) са предимство.
- Способност за работа в екип и ефективна комуникация.
- Аналитично мислене и внимание към детайла.
- Добро владеене на английски език за работа с техническа документация.
Потенциални въпроси за интервю
Text copied to clipboard!- Какъв е вашият опит с програмиране на вграден софтуер?
- С кои микроконтролери сте работили досега?
- Как подходжате към отстраняване на грешки в софтуера?
- Имате ли опит с операционни системи в реално време?
- Какви инструменти използвате за разработка и тестване?
- Как се справяте с оптимизация на код за ограничени ресурси?
- Можете ли да опишете проект, в който сте работили като разработчик на вграден софтуер?
- Как поддържате знанията си актуални в тази бързо развиваща се област?